早上九點三十五分,當(dāng)陽光穿透防輻射玻璃,大屏上的錯誤日志終于清零。
馮亦如癱在轉(zhuǎn)椅上,看著實時監(jiān)控屏上平穩(wěn)的綠色曲線:“東南亞核心業(yè)務(wù)切換成功,高斯數(shù)據(jù)庫20扛住了?!?/p>
陳默卻沒有笑。他盯著屏幕上077的冗余數(shù)據(jù)誤差,這個數(shù)字就像扎在眼中的刺。
要知道在金融級業(yè)務(wù)場景,萬分之一的誤差都意味著災(zāi)難。
“大家辛苦了,先各自休息幾個小時,下午還有雙周總結(jié)會議。”
他突然轉(zhuǎn)身,“葉蓁蓁,記得把你的sql優(yōu)化方案帶上,周衍重新設(shè)計負(fù)載均衡算法?!?/p>
然后又轉(zhuǎn)頭對林雨晴說道,“記得通知王啟明”
話音未落,機房監(jiān)控中心傳來葉蓁蓁的驚呼:“快看!壓測數(shù)據(jù)跳升了!
所有人圍到屏幕前,高斯數(shù)據(jù)庫的吞吐量曲線正在穩(wěn)步攀升,從8萬tps開始逐步突破9萬、10萬,最終穩(wěn)定在105萬tps。
“成功了!”鐘耀祖用力拍著顧南舟的肩膀,“l(fā)s樹加上動態(tài)鎖粒度調(diào)整,真的成了!”
馮亦如湊近屏幕,仔細(xì)查看日志:“鎖沖突下降了40,但寫放大還是超過預(yù)期?!?/p>
蘇琳調(diào)出另一組數(shù)據(jù):“不過事務(wù)處理延遲控制在了150s以內(nèi),比oracle的200s還要低?!?/p>
陳默看著興奮的眾人,心中卻清楚這只是萬里長征的第一步。
高斯數(shù)據(jù)庫要真正替代oracle,不僅需要技術(shù)突破,更要在生態(tài)兼容性、行業(yè)適配等方面下功夫。
當(dāng)天下午。
王啟明的手指在投影幕布上敲出悶響,激光筆的紅點穿透會議室彌漫的咖啡香味。
這位前sap首席架構(gòu)師的白襯衫穿得很板正,身后投影著密密麻麻的oracle數(shù)據(jù)庫er圖。
“我提議逐步替換現(xiàn)有單體架構(gòu)。”他的聲音讓正在敲代碼的馮亦如猛然抬頭,thkpad的鍵盤聲戛然而止。
這句話像扔了顆深水炸彈,在作戰(zhàn)會議室激起千層浪。
馮亦如“啪”地合上筆記本電腦:“你在開什么玩笑?你知不知道我們剛通過東南亞業(yè)務(wù)壓力測試,現(xiàn)在說要拆java寫的核心交易模塊?”
最近陳默已經(jīng)很久都沒有看到優(yōu)雅馮亦如了,早已被暴躁馮亦如代替。
“正是知道才要改。”王啟明調(diào)出曼谷海關(guān)的異常數(shù)據(jù)流,紅色標(biāo)記很刺眼,“現(xiàn)有的集中式事務(wù)管理就像春運火車站一樣擁堵?!?/p>
他指尖輕點鼠標(biāo),影像突然分裂成數(shù)百個光點,“如果改用a服務(wù)化架構(gòu),每個業(yè)務(wù)單元獨立部署”
鐘耀祖突然舉手打斷:“跨服務(wù)事務(wù)需要兩階段提交,你知道xa協(xié)議的性能損耗嗎?我們前兩天剛把鎖沖突壓下來?!?/p>